titleOfInvention | Composite rabbit feed containing Chinese medicinal herbs |
abstract | The invention discloses a composite rabbit feed containing Chinese medicinal herbs. The composite rabbit feed is characterized by comprising the following raw materials in parts by weight: 70-80 parts of corn powder, 20-30 parts of barley, 20-30 parts of wheat bran, 10-20 parts of sorghum rice, 5-10 parts of green gram starch, 5-10 parts of rapeseed dregs, 5-10 parts of gypsum powder, 3-5 parts of Chinese fevervine herb and root, 3-5 parts of rhizoma phragmitis, 3-5 parts of fructus arctii, 3-5 parts of mulberry leaves, 3-5 parts of eupatorium, 3-5 parts of alpinia katsumadai, 3-5 parts of semen raphani, 3-5 parts of common curculigo rhizome, 3-5 parts of flos sophorae, 3-5 parts of radix bupleuri and 3-5 parts of lotus leaves. The composite rabbit feed containing the Chinese medicinal herbs provided by the invention has multiple actions of improving the disease resistance, the growth speed and the meat quality of rabbits, and is high in safety coefficient and free of negative effect on human health; and the raw materials are cheap and easily available, and thus the production cost of the feed is greatly reduced. |
